Is there a US #dollar conspiracy revealing itself or is it bad policy? What about the New World Order that US Presidents and other world leaders have told us about since the 1990's? In this insightful episode, Red Cloud Securities Head of Commodity Strategies Ken Hoffman delves into the growing trend of central banks turning to gold as a stable currency amidst global economic shifts. With the US dollar's value fluctuating and geopolitical tensions rising, gold emerges as a safe haven. Ken explains how Basel III regulations have redefined gold's role in central bank reserves, surpassing the euro and potentially challenging the dollar. Come see how the dynamics of de-dollarization and the strategic golden moves of central banks are being used to shore up assets in today's volatile market.
